Hull Engineering Firm Ships Key $1.4bn Canadian Bridge Gear

The new Pattullo Bridge, which is under construction in Canada. Credit: FCCGP.
The new Pattullo Bridge, which is under construction in Canada. Credit: FCCGP.
Spencer Bridge Engineering, a specialist engineering firm based in Hull, has successfully completed the manufacturing and testing of a bespoke access system for a major infrastructure project in British Columbia, Canada.

The company is delivering a unique access system for the new Pattullo Bridge replacement project near Vancouver, a scheme valued at approximately $1.4 billion (or £1.05 billion). The new cable-stayed bridge will replace the existing 1937 crossing over the Fraser River, linking the municipalities of Surrey and New Westminster.

The core of Spencer Bridge Engineering’s work is the Stay Cable Mounted Access System. This custom-designed equipment is essential for the long-term integrity of the new bridge, allowing maintenance engineers to safely inspect all elements of the stay cables—the vital tension elements that support the bridge deck.

The system recently passed rigorous Factory Acceptance Testing (FAT) in the UK. This testing was witnessed by the client’s representatives, Fraser Crossing Constructors General Partners (FCCGP), and an independent third-party checker. The equipment has now been shipped via sea freight for installation in Canada.

Spencer Bridge Engineering Senior Design Engineer Harry Towle highlighted the technical complexity, stating: “The concept for this access system is unique in several ways, meaning it has been a particularly complex project. The system has also been designed and built to European standards, but is operating under Canadian standards, which has meant that the design journey has had to satisfy dual compliance.”

The contract covers the complete design, manufacture, testing, and eventual commissioning of the access system. The project demonstrates the successful export of specialist UK civil and structural engineering expertise to North America’s vital infrastructure sector.
